Zusammenfassung This book is in the tradition of non-market-clearing approaches to macrodynamic economics. It shows for the first time that macrodynamics can be developed and investigated in a systematic fashion! leading to coherent models of fluctuation growth. This differs considerably from the microfounded full equilibrium approaches which are currently fashionable. Inhaltsverzeichnis Preface; General introduction; 1. Traditional monetary growth dynamics; 2. Tobinian monetary growth: the (neo) classical point of departure; 3. Keynes-Wicksell models of monetary growth: synthesizing Keynes into the classics; 4. Keynesian monetary growth: the missing prototype; 5. Smooth factor substitution: a secondary and confused issue.
